What was the selective service classification 4y?

The Selective Service classification 4-Y was designated for individuals who were not qualified for military service due to physical, mental, or moral reasons but were not completely exempt. This classification was used primarily during the Vietnam War era. Those classified as 4-Y were typically deferred from service but could be called upon if necessary, should their circumstances change. This classification allowed for a more nuanced approach to managing draft eligibility.

What is a 4F card?

A 4F card is a classification used by the U.S. military during the draft process, designating an individual as unfit for military service. This classification can result from various reasons, including medical conditions, mental health issues, or other disqualifying factors. Those receiving a 4F card are exempt from being drafted into military service.
